New research shows men do not know where to go to get support with violence

No to Violence has recently commissioned a survey, which amongst other findings has shown that the majority of men would not know where to get support for their violence. Other major findings include concern around confidentiality, being perceived as weak, and cost as barriers to reaching out for support.

The findings will be launched later this week, with some additional communications activity to raise awareness of the sector, including the Men’s Referral Service. This is an important piece of advocacy and outreach to raise awareness of our sector, and that there is support available for men ready to change their violent and abusive behaviour.
